
Johnson Goes Deep Twice in Wings Win
June 9, 2011 - North American League (NAmL)
Rio Grande Valley WhiteWings News Release
HARLINGEN, Texas - The Rio Grande Valley WhiteWings' took game one of their double-header against the San Angelo Colts with a 6-3 victory. David Peralta hit a home run in the bottom of the fifth inning to give the Wings a lead they would hold onto. Carl Johnson helped pace the offense with a pair of home runs.
The WhiteWings took a 1-0 lead in the bottom of the first as Wesley Dimitt drew a bases loaded walk scoring Leivi Ventura from third. Ventura reached on a fielder's choice and was advanced on a David Peralta single and a walk by Edgar Trejo.
The Wings added a pair of runs in the second inning as Carl Johnson hit his first home run of the season, a two run shot to left center field which also scored Brandon Decker who was on with a single.
The San Angelo Colts would add a run in the top of the fourth inning as Clay Calfee got aboard with a double and advanced to third and scored on a pair of wild pitches.
The Colts tied the game in the fifth inning as Ronnie Gaines hit a two-run home run to tie the game. The homer ended the night of Eric Blackwell who pitching four a two thirds with six strikeouts.
Just minutes later David Peralt hit his third home run of the season, a solo shot to left center to give the Wings the lead once again.
Carl Johnson hit his second home run of the game in the bottom of the sixth inning increase the Wings lead to two. The Wings would add one more run as part of their victory.
Edgar Martinez entered the game for the seventh and final inning and earned his seventh save of the season.
Danny Rondon (1-0) earned the win while the loss was issued to *Steve MacFarland*.
Game two of the double-header follows 30 minutes after game one.
